Transaction 6ef89f6018416faeb0c6beb5889e5b9c7c9e2d084a742a2429b73883eb3dc30f
1 Input
1 Output
-
6ef89f6018416faeb0c6beb5889e5b9c7c9e2d084a742a2429b73883eb3dc30f:0
- value
- 587997
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b4c262b8d6a27fe9a07461bb64e8ce9b510b2003 OP_EQUAL
- address
- 3JAnRDw4LwfHBA5kbejH56EcgXw2Gm1Pdd